Can I use the Java edition?
HelloI don't know if I have to use the Java or the 'normal' edition of the berkeley db.
My application is developed in Java, but I don't use JTA, JCA or JMX.
Is there an advantage to be taken using the Java edition?
Thank you
There are many minor differences, for example, I was a little bit better write performance, DB uses somewhat less memory, DB has a SQL interface and I does not. But overall, the two products are very similar, so for most of the questions you might ask, the answer is going to be "in respect of the same".
If you want to choose the best product for your application, you will need to define very specific criteria that are most important to you. If you care more about make every ounce of performance on a specific part of the material, using a specific amount of memory, for a specific application (access model), then you will need to pass a test and make a comparison.

Where can I see the java file a JSP container converted file
I use weblogic11g.
Where can I see the java file a JSP container converted file.Hello.
If you are looking for .class files, you will find them under $domain/servers/servername/tmp/application/etc.
If you look behind the .java files translated, anywhere if you do not have "keepgenerated' param set to true in the appc/jspc command-line (can be fixed in a descriptor of the web but couldn't find a reference). The foo.java will find in .\web-inf\classes\jspservlet.

Use the java connector for the connector database?
Hello
I'm running on IOM 11gr2ps2 and need to use the database connector. We installed the .net connector server to operate with the connector AD.
The Oracle of https://docs.oracle.com/cd/E22999_01/doc.111/e20277.pdf documentation gives us an option to either install a java connector server to work with the database connector or install the IOM database connector without using a java connector server.
The documentation says "execution of a connector on the connector server.
allows to transmit queries put in service and reconciliation through the firewall in a
as defined by the connector server.
As I already have a connector server .net for AD, I would lean towards the installation of the java connector server. In this way architecture remains consistent.
Please, share your ideas.
Thank you
Khanh
Table of database connector uses the Java Connector server, or it can be deployed directly in the container of the IOM. If you have problems jar or different library due to database formats, you can use the connector server to isolate libraries and do not have to figure out how to make IOM in collaboration with several libraries. It can also take some of the load on your server to IOM for the transformation. I suggest to use the server connector for the isolation of the newspaper as well.
